Resultados de la búsqueda a petición "tcpclient"

4 la respuesta

C # ¿Por qué "Flush" no fuerza los bytes hacia abajo en la transmisión de la red?

Tengo un proyecto en el que intento enviar un objeto serializado al servidor, luego espero a que aparezca el mensaje "OK" o "ERROR". Parece que tengo un problema similar al póster de:TcpClient enviar / ...

5 la respuesta

¿El método de escritura TcpClient garantiza que los datos se entreguen al servidor?

Tengo un hilo separado tanto en el cliente como en el servidor que están leyendo / escribiendo datos en / desde un socket. Estoy usando TcpClient im síncrono (como se sugiere en la ...

1 la respuesta

¿Los datos serializados en tcpclient deben indicar la cantidad?

He enviado datos como byte usando TcpClient y quería enviar mi propia clase en lugar de bytes de datos.Por bytes de datos, lo que quise decir es que estoy en...

1 la respuesta

¿Cómo asegurar que NetworkStream envíe datos inmediatamente sin cerrar Stream o TcpClient?

Tengo un fragmento de código muy simple que intenta enviar datos a través deTcpClient y sus asociadosNetworkStream. var client = new TcpClient("xxx.xxx.xxx.xxx", 1234); NetworkStream stream = client.GetStream(); byte[] buffer = ...

1 la respuesta

¿Cómo hacer HTTPS con TcpClient al igual que HttpWebRequest?

Tengo un sistema de comunicación basado en TcpClient, y funciona muy bien, excepto cuando está haciendo HTTPS a una IP en particular. Entonces comienza a fallar. Al usar un navegador o HttpWebRequest, no tengo problemas para hacer HTTPS a ...

1 la respuesta

¿Cómo usar Proxy con TcpClient.ConnectAsync ()?

La compatibilidad con proxy HTTP en .NET en realidad no es compatible con las clases de nivel inferior como TcpClient o Socket. Pero quiero conectar un TCPServer (ip, puerto) a través de un proxy HTTP que admita el comando 'CONECTAR'. Entonces ...

4 la respuesta

¿La mejor manera de aceptar múltiples clientes tcp?

Tengo una infraestructura cliente / servidor. Actualmente usan un TcpClient y TcpListener para enviar datos de recepción entre todos los clientes y el servidor. Lo que hago actualmente es cuando se reciben datos (en su propio hilo), se pone en ...

4 la respuesta

NetworkStream no admite operaciones de búsqueda

Estoy creando un servidor proxy simple pero me enfrenté a una situación extraña, tengo el siguiente código:

7 la respuesta

¿Cómo comprobar si la conexión TcpClient está cerrada?

Estoy jugando con el TcpClient y estoy tratando de averiguar cómo hacer que la propiedad Connected diga false cuando se interrumpa una conexión.Traté de hacer

4 la respuesta

TcpClient.GetStream (). DataAvailable devuelve falso, pero la secuencia tiene más datos

Por lo tanto, parece que un Read () de bloqueo puede regresar antes de que termine de recibir todos los datos que se le envían. A su vez, envolvemos el Read () con un bucle controlado por el valor DataAvailable de la secuencia en cuestión. El ...